1. 首页
  2. 数控学校

数控车床电脑编程入门教程(数控车床编程教程)

数控车床电脑编程入门教程 数控车床电脑编程是现代制造业的核心技术之一,它通过计算机指令控制机床完成高精度、高效率的加工任务。对于初学者而言,掌握数控编程的基础知识是进入这一领域的关键。入门教程通常涵盖G代码M代码、坐标系设定、刀具路径规划等内容,并结合实际案例讲解编程逻辑。学习数控编程不仅需要理解理论,还需通过仿真软件或实际机床操作积累经验。 当前,数控编程技术正朝着智能化、自动化方向发展,但基础编程技能仍是从业者的必备能力。教程的实用性取决于是否贴近生产实际,例如讲解如何应对复杂工件加工或优化程序效率。
除了这些以外呢,安全操作规范也是教程的重点,避免因编程错误导致设备或人身事故。数控车床电脑编程入门教程应理论与实践并重,为学习者打下扎实的基础。 数控车床电脑编程入门教程
1.数控车床编程概述 数控车床编程是通过计算机生成指令,控制机床完成切削加工的过程。其核心是将设计图纸转化为机床可识别的代码,通常以G代码M代码为主。
  • G代码:控制机床运动轨迹,如直线插补(G01)、圆弧插补(G02/G03)。
  • M代码:控制辅助功能,如主轴启停(M03/M05)、冷却液开关(M08/M09)。
编程时需明确加工对象的几何特征、材料属性及工艺要求,确保程序高效、安全。
2.数控编程基础知识 2.1 坐标系设定 数控车床通常采用直角坐标系(X、Z轴),原点一般设在工件右端面中心。编程前需通过对刀确定刀具与工件的相对位置。
  • 绝对坐标系:以原点为基准,所有点位坐标固定。
  • 增量坐标系:以当前点为基准,坐标值为相对位移。
2.2 常用指令解析
  • G00:快速定位,用于非切削移动。
  • G01:直线切削,需指定进给速度(F值)。
  • G02/G03:顺时针/逆时针圆弧切削,需定义圆心坐标或半径。

3.编程步骤与实例 3.1 编程流程
  1. 分析图纸,确定加工工艺。
  2. 选择刀具并设置切削参数(转速、进给量)。
  3. 编写程序,模拟验证。
  4. 机床调试与试加工。
3.2 简单轴类零件编程示例 以下是一个外圆车削的简单程序: ``` N10 G50 S2000 (设定主轴最高转速) N20 T0101 (选择1号刀具) N30 G96 S150 M03 (恒线速控制,主轴正转) N40 G00 X50 Z2 (快速定位) N50 G01 Z-30 F0.2 (直线切削) N60 G00 X55 (退刀) N70 M05 (主轴停止) N80 M30 (程序结束) ```
4.编程注意事项 4.1 安全规范
  • 程序首行需设置安全高度(如G00 Z100)。
  • 避免刀具与工件或夹具碰撞。
  • 首次运行需单段执行,观察机床动作。
4.2 程序优化技巧
  • 合理使用循环指令(如G71/G72)减少代码量。
  • 通过刀具半径补偿(G41/G42)提高精度。
  • 优化切削参数以提升效率。

5.常见问题与解决方法 5.1 尺寸偏差 可能原因:刀具磨损、坐标系偏移或程序错误。解决方法:重新对刀或检查程序坐标。 5.2 表面粗糙度差 可能原因:进给速度过快或刀具钝化。解决方法:调整F值或更换刀具。
6.进阶学习方向 掌握基础后,可进一步学习:
  • 宏程序编程(变量与逻辑控制)。
  • 多轴联动加工技术。
  • CAD/CAM软件集成应用。

7.结语 数控车床电脑编程是一门实践性极强的技能,需通过不断练习与总结提升水平。初学者应从简单零件入手,逐步掌握复杂工艺的编程方法,同时注重安全规范与程序优化,为后续职业发展奠定基础。

本文采摘于网络,不代表本站立场,转载联系作者并注明出处:https://xhlnet.com/shukongxuexiao/1488423.html

联系我们

在线咨询:点击这里给我发消息

微信号:y15982010384